§ 138-7 — Exceptions to §§ 138-5 and 138-6

North Carolina·Ch. 138 Salaries, Fees and Allowances
Expenditures in excess of the maximum amounts set forth in G.S. 138-5 and 138-6 for travel and subsistence may be reimbursed if the prior approval of the department head is obtained. The Director of the Budget shall establish and publish uniform standards and criteria under which actual expenses in excess of the travel and subsistence allowances and convention registration fees as prescribed in G.S. 138-5 and 138-6 may be authorized by department heads for extraordinary charges for hotel, meals, and registration, whenever such charges are the result of required official business.

Legislative History

(1961, c. 833, s. 6.1; 1965, c. 1089; 1969, c. 1153; 1971, c. 881, s. 3; 1973, c. 595, s. 2; 1979, c. 838, s. 17.)
